Kenny Mason - BULLDAWG
100

BULLDAWG is Kenny Mason at his absolute peak—an explosive, emotionally charged album that blends rap, rock, and grunge into something completely his own. It’s aggressive without losing depth, chaotic without losing focus.

The production is relentless. Distorted guitars crash into heavy drums while melodies cut through the noise, creating a sound that feels both destructive and strangely beautiful. Every track carries weight, pushing the album forward with constant intensity.

JPEGMAFIA - EXPERIMENTAL RAP
100

Experimental Rap is JPEGMAFIA at his most chaotic and uncompromising—a project that sounds like it’s tearing itself apart in real time while somehow remaining completely in control. It’s abrasive, unpredictable, and overflowing with personality.
